N-Boc-2-Pyrroline: A Versatile Building Block for Organic Synthesis
N-Boc-2-Pyrroline is a highly sought-after compound in the field of organic synthesis, serving as an essential building block for the creation of a wide array of molecules. This compound boasts a unique chemical structure that includes a pyrroline ring, making it an ideal precursor for various pharmaceuticals, agrochemicals, and fine chemicals. With its molecular formula C9H15NO2 and molecular weight of 169.22, N-Boc-2-Pyrroline is a key component in many research and industrial applications.- Excellent chemical stability and reactivity

Product Features and Specifications
Our N-Boc-2-Pyrroline is produced under strict quality control measures, ensuring a high purity level of 98%. This compound is stored in an inert atmosphere and should be kept in a freezer at -20°C to maintain its stability. With its CAS RN 73286-71-2 and SMILES notation CC(C)(C)OC(=O)N1CCC=C1, N-Boc-2-Pyrroline is easily identifiable and traceable in your research projects. Our product also comes with a Cat. No. BDJHH037546 and MDL No. MFCD03839942 for easy reference.- High purity of 98% for reliable performance
